Tips for Choosing and Using Rough Brush
Selecting the right font is a crucial step in any design process. Here’s how to integrate Rough Brush effectively into your workflow to ensure it enhances your project’s visual consistency and professional presentation.
Consider the Mood: Rough Brush has a friendly, energetic, and slightly informal character. It’s perfect for projects that aim to be creative, youthful, or handcrafted. For a more corporate or ultra-minimalist brand identity, you might pair it with a cleaner sans serif font for body text to balance its personality.
Test Readability and Pairing: Always test the font at the size it will be used. While it’s designed for impact, ensure key information remains legible. A great font pairing strategy is to combine Rough Brush with a neutral, highly readable typeface for paragraphs, letting the brush font command attention in headings.
Check Available Styles: Before downloading, review if the font family includes multiple weights or styles. This flexibility can be invaluable for creating hierarchy and nuance within your designs, from bold logos to subtle accents.
Verify the License: Whether you’re exploring a font download for a personal project or a commercial one, always confirm the license. A proper commercial font license ensures you can use your design assets legally and without worry, protecting your work and your client’s brand.
